Success brings more success. On January 11th, 2003,
Donna
the Buffalo and 800 of its fans, known as “The Herd”, set sail
for an amazing week-long cruise to the Caribbean on the Norwegian
Sun. Shortly thereafter, the business manager of moe. set the wheels
in progress for a similar event. On March 7th, 2004, Rhythms at
Sea Cruises (formerly called Rock the Boat Cruises) hosted
moe.
and its fans, affectionately known as the “moe.rons”, on the Norwegian
Sun. It was hard to tell who had more fun……..the fans or the band
members and their families. On February 11th , 2006 the
New
Orleans Radiators and its fans, known as “Fish Heads”, began
their cruise. Having survived the rage of Hurricane Katrina, it
was a joy to see the band members re-connect with their fans. They
danced and partied into the wee hours of the mornings.
When you do something “right” your customers come back. Each of the three bands that Rhythms at Sea hosted on a cruise came back for a second cruise. In January of 2007 moe. sailed again, that time on the Norwegian Jewel. Some think that it was even better than the first cruise in 2004. In January of 2008 both Donna the Buffalo and the Radiators sailed for the second time.
